Made from aluminum, not plastic. And there is a small step inside the base to keep the rear wad from coming out the back.
rbrandes1 6 months ago
I never shot at birds. My main target was carpenter bees that were out of reach of the badminton racquet. The Gamo would benefit from a choke, but they left it smooth so you could shoot pellets.
I returned the first one I got because the point of impact was low and left from the point of aim. The replacement suffered from the same problem so I fitted a red dot sight. Because of the height of the sight above the barrel, the point of aim changed considerably depending on range.
